What is Backflip AI?
Product Features & Capabilities
- 3D Scan to CAD for translating scan data into CAD models
- Idea to Mesh for creating 3D models from descriptions or sketches
- Exports files in .STEP, .STL, .OBJ, .GLB, and .PLY formats
- Integrates with Onshape for seamless CAD modeling
- Supports industry-standard mesh editing tools.

Homepage Pricing
- Standard - $20/month for hobbyists, offering 2,000 credits (approximately 50 3D model generations or 100 image generations).
- Pro - $40/month for designers, providing 5,000 credits (approximately 125 3D model generations or 250 image generations).
- Business - $200/month for professional teams, with 35,000 credits (approximately 875 3D model generations or 1,750 image generations).
- Enterprise - Custom pricing for large organizations with dedicated support and onboarding. All plans include a 7-day free trial with 250 trial credits. The pricing is transparent, as it clearly outlines the costs and the number of credits associated with each plan. However, credits do not roll over and refresh monthly.
Gtm Strategy
Backflip AI employs a product-led growth (PLG) strategy, as evidenced by their website's design and offerings. The homepage prominently features their AI-driven tools, such as "3D Scan to CAD" and "Idea to Mesh," which streamline the design process and allow for immediate product access. They offer a 7-day free trial, indicating a focus on self-service sign-up and reducing friction for new users. The pricing structure is transparent, with tiered plans catering to various user needs, from hobbyists to larger organizations, which supports independent adoption.
However, the website lacks customer testimonials and educational resources, which are typically indicative of a sales-led approach. The absence of case studies or structured enterprise sales cycles suggests that Backflip AI is optimizing for rapid user adoption and virality rather than high-touch relationships. Overall, their strategy reflects a strong emphasis on enabling users to experience the product's value directly, aligning with the principles of product-led growth.
Tech Stack
Backflip AI employs a diverse technology stack across its engineering roles, focusing on both web development and AI-driven solutions. The following technologies were identified from their job postings: **Programming Languages:**
- JavaScript/TypeScript: Used primarily for web development.
- Python: Employed in both web applications and AI model development.
- React: A JavaScript library for building user interfaces, particularly for web applications.
- Express: A web application framework for Node.js, used for building APIs.
- PyTorch: A machine learning framework used for developing AI models, particularly in the Principal AI Engineer role.
- Docker: Utilized for containerization, facilitating the deployment of applications.
- End-to-end systems: Mentioned in the context of AI infrastructure, particularly for large language models (LLMs) and generative systems.
- Redis: An in-memory data structure store, used as a database, cache, and message broker.
- Postgres: A relational database management system mentioned in the context of data storage.
- 3D Graphics Frameworks: Expertise in frameworks like three.js or react-three-fiber for web-based 3D graphics.
- Multimodal and Generative Models: Technologies related to transformers, diffusion models, and autoregressive models for AI applications.
